The word "woodless" in example sentences

It was beneath the trees of the grounds belonging to our house, or on the bleak sides of the woodless mountains near, that my true compositions, the airy flights of my imagination, were born and fostered. ❋ Mary Shelley (2004)

The scene looked less harsh in the soft October sunshine than it had in the eager time of early spring, and the one grand charm it possessed in common with all wide-stretching woodless regions — that it filled you with a new consciousness of the overarching sky — had a milder, more soothing influence than usual, on this almost cloudless day. ❋ Unknown (2004)

He identified places where water flowed beneath the snow, gaining drinking water when he needed it but avoiding a potential plunge through the ice that, by soaking him in these woodless heights, would amount to a sentence of death by freezing. ❋ Niles, Douglas (1991)

These vast plains were known to Herodotus, Strabo, and other ancient geographers only in their present _Steppe_, or flat and woodless condition. ❋ Various (N/A)

If the people of this century continue the destruction of trees as they are doing at present, a hundred years from now this will be a world without forests, a woodless, treeless waste. ❋ Helen Elliott Bandini (N/A)

Tomkyns de Vere B.A. 'bucking up' the fire, Boleno Soles triumphantly approaching with more fuel, the district being a woodless one. ❋ P. T. Ross (N/A)

S.W. from Arvant, commences the loop-line of the Chemins de Fer du Midi, which traverses the lofty woodless highlands of Lozère, the coal-region of Aveyron, and the wine and olive department of Herault to Beziers on the Mediterranean line, between Cette and Narbonne. ❋ C. B. Black (N/A)

Arrived at Lake Mooliondhurunnie, a nice little lake nearly circular and nearly woodless, about one and a half miles diameter, at five minutes to seven p.m. ❋ John McKinlay (N/A)

Late the following afternoon the Little Churchill swept through a low, woodless country, called the White Fox Barren. ❋ James Oliver Curwood (1903)

At the time of Cook's visit it was woodless and boatless except for one rickety canoe, and therefore was almost excluded from the food supplies of the sea. ❋ Ellen Churchill Semple (1897)

The little girls troop, basket on head, from the outskirts of the village, where all day long they have been at work, kneading, drying, and stacking the fuel-cakes so necessary in that woodless country. ❋ Unknown (1894)

Where we rode there were no habitations, not even a shepherd's hovel; the dry, stony soil was thinly covered with a forest of dwarf thorn-trees, and a scanty pasturage burnt to a rust-brown colour by the summer heats; and out of this arid region rose the hills, their brown, woodless sides looking strangely gaunt and desolate in the fierce noonday sun. ❋ Unknown (1881)

Past Santa Cruz, the "Island of the Holy Cross," -- all radiant with verdure though well nigh woodless, -- nakedly beautiful in the tropic light as a perfect statue; -- ❋ Lafcadio Hearn (1877)

John, Kadachan, and Toyatte, none of them on all their lifelong canoe travels having ever seen a woodless country. ❋ John Muir (1876)

In the more eastwardly prairie region fires have done much to prevent the spread of the native groves, and throughout the whole woodless plains the pastorage of the buffalo alone would suffice to prevent a forest growth. ❋ Unknown (1874)

They were certainly bare of forest growth at a very remote period; for Herodotus describes the country of the Scythians between the Ister and the Tanais as woodless, with the exception of the small province of Xylaea between the Dnieper and the Gulf of Perekop. ❋ Unknown (1874)
